Как спроектированы испытательные среды создания
Как спроектированы испытательные среды создания
Испытательная среда разработки составляет собой изолированное окружение для испытания программного обеспечения. Инженеры выстраивают отдельную инфраструктуру, которая копирует реальные условия функционирования системы. Подобная архитектура объединяет серверы, базы данных, сетевые составляющие и другие технологические составляющие.
Коллективы проектирования применяют казино без депозита для безопасного тестирования свежих опций. Изолированное пространство дает испытывать код без угрозы сломать работающий решение. Профессионалы активируют программу в управляемых параметрах и оценивают его работу.
Структура тестового окружения дублирует организацию рабочей платформы. Программисты настраивают настройки, размещают зависимости и готовят данные для валидации. Каждый блок приложения должен функционировать подобно продуктовой итерации.
Процесс построения тестового среды предполагает существенных средств. Предприятия распределяют вычислительные мощности, базы информации и сетевую инфраструктуру. Грамотно организованная инфраструктура позволяет выявлять баги на первых периодах проектирования. Добротное проверка снижает объем багов в итоговом релизе системы.
Зачем нужны изолированные окружения для проверки
Самостоятельные пространства для проверки оберегают рабочие системы от неожиданных итогов. Обновленный код вероятно включать критические баги, которые приведут к отказам в работе приложения. Обособленное окружение дает возможность выявить дефекты до их доступа к реальным клиентам.
Программисты пробуют с разными способами исполнения функциональности. Тестовое окружение открывает возможность испытывать оригинальные подходы без беспокойства повредить бизнесу. Коллективы могут отменять правки и инициировать испытание повторно в удобный период.
Одновременная активность нескольких экспертов нуждается независимых пространств. Каждый специалист тестирует свои изменения, не мешая товарищам. Обособление исключает столкновения между отличающимися версиями казино и повышает скорость процесс создания.
Защита информации клиентов является главной целью при проверке. Реальная информация потребителей не призвана задействоваться в экспериментах. Обособленная инфраструктура взаимодействует с сгенерированными информацией, которые копируют подлинные сведения. Такой метод блокирует раскрытия приватной сведений и выполняет предписания регулирования о защите персональных информации.
Чем испытательная среда разнится от рабочей
Проверочная система применяет сокращенную архитектуру по соотношению с боевой системой. Организации сберегают мощности, выделяя меньше серверных средств для тестирования программы. Рабочее среда обслуживает запросы тысяч потребителей одновременно, тогда как проверочное среда спроектировано на ограниченную нагрузку.
Сведения в проверочной среде составляют собой автоматически сгенерированные сведения. Инженеры производят данные, которая воспроизводит структуру настоящих данных заказчиков. Продуктовая платформа имеет текущие информацию клиентов и требует дополнительных средств защиты.
Отслеживание и журналирование действуют по-разному в двух типах сред. Тестовое окружение накапливает детальную данные о каждой действии для анализа казино онлайн и нахождения дефектов. Боевая инфраструктура записывает только важные инциденты, чтобы не загружать накопители данных.
Доступ к тестовой платформе обладают разработчики и тестировщики по контролю. Производственное пространство предоставлено для конечных пользователей и требует пристального надзора изменений. Любое апдейт продуктовой среды предполагает многоэтапное подтверждение, тогда как тестовая инфраструктура обеспечивает моментально вносить изменения для испытаний.
Как формируются дубликаты программ для валидации
Процесс формирования копии системы начинается с дублирования первоначального кода из хранилища. Программисты извлекают актуальную релиз программы и устанавливают компоненты на тестовых машинах. Инструмент надзора итераций позволяет назначить требуемую версию для установки.
Конфигурационные файлы настраиваются под параметры испытательного окружения. Эксперты определяют координаты баз данных, опции сетевых связей и технологические характеристики. Корректная конфигурация предоставляет правильную работу приложения в обособленном окружении.
База данных клонируется с применением инструментов миграции. Команды генерируют дамп рабочей платформы и транспортируют схему таблиц в проверочное хранилище. Чувствительные сведения меняются обезличенными записями для исполнения правил охраны.
Автоматизированное развертывание установки повышает скорость разворачивание бездепозитный бонус казино и снижает вероятность неточностей. Скрипты реализуют команды для инсталляции зависимостей и инициализации сервисов. Контейнеризация обеспечивает поместить продукт в отдельный контейнер. Такой метод гарантирует единообразие пространств на различных этапах создания.
Какие категории тестовых платформ присутствуют
Окружение создания предназначена для написания и исправления софта инженерами. Каждый сотрудник работает на персональном устройстве или персональном сервере. Программисты незамедлительно делают обновления и валидируют первичную работоспособность компонентов.
Интеграционная система соединяет софт от нескольких участников группы. Механизм программно строит программу и запускает валидации интеграции элементов. Этот вид пространства выявляет несовместимости между элементами казино без депозита на первой периоде.
Инфраструктура проверки задействуется сотрудниками по проверке для подробной тестирования функциональности. Тестировщики реализуют последовательности работы и регистрируют обнаруженные баги. Пространство имеет устойчивую версию продукта для регулярного анализа.
Препродуктовая среда предельно близка к рабочей инфраструктуре. Группы выполняют финальную тестирование перед развертыванием апдейтов. Данное среда способствует выявить проблемы скорости и взаимодействия с реальной архитектурой.
Демонстрационная система формируется для показов потребителям. Окружение хранит созданные сведения и отлаженные сценарии презентации функциональности решения.
Как испытываются свежие функции
Тестирование свежих опций запускается с оценки условий к проектируемому блоку. Разработчики изучают материалы и разрабатывают список тестов для подтверждения реакции платформы. Каждая функция обязана соответствовать указанным характеристикам.
Юнит испытание тестирует индивидуальные фрагменты софта в изолированности. Программисты пишут автоматизированные испытания, которые запускают процедуры и сопоставляют результаты с ожидаемыми параметрами. Такой прием дает возможность оперативно обнаруживать баги в алгоритме программы.
Интеграционное испытание исследует интеграцию новой функциональности с текущими компонентами. Коллективы тестируют транспортировку сведений между блоками и точность выполнения вызовов. Эксперты применяют утилиты для имитации разных последовательностей казино эксплуатации.
Функциональное проверка осуществляется с позиции видения конечного клиента. Специалисты реализуют стандартные сценарии эксплуатации и проверяют соответствие данных требованиям. Группа документирует найденные ошибки для исправления.
Регрессионное тестирование удостоверяет, что обновленный софт не сломал функционирование имеющейся функций.
Почему существенно локализовать баги
Изоляция неполадок блокирует расползание неполадок на рабочую платформу. Критическая дефект в производственной среде может вызвать к уничтожению данных потребителей и замораживанию процессов. Проверочное среда помогает обнаружить ошибку до ее выхода к клиентам.
Определение багов повышает скорость процесс корректировки устранения. Специалисты точно идентифицируют элемент с дефектом и направляют усилия на устранении специфического фрагмента программы. Обособленная тестирование устраняет влияние остальных модулей казино онлайн на данные оценки.
Испытательная среда организует защищенное пространство для опытов с исправлениями. Группы пробуют разные методы исправления без угрозы обострить состояние.
Отделение ошибок обеспечивает такие плюсы:
- Сохранение имиджа организации от негативных комментариев;
- Минимизация финансовых потерь от остановки платформы;
- Удержание лояльности клиентов к системе;
- Уменьшение времени на определение корня неполадки.
Фиксация выявленных неполадок позволяет исключить возвращение неполадок в будущем. Коллективы изучают источники багов и улучшают процессы создания.
Как команды оперируют с испытательными средами
Коллективы разработки эксплуатируют платформу контроля правами для работы с испытательными средами. Каждый эксперт приобретает авторизационные credentials с конкретными правами в корреляции от позиции. Программисты размещают программу, тестировщики стартуют проверки, системные администраторы администрируют системой.
Процесс развертывания изменений подчиняется принятому регламенту. Программисты фиксируют код в репозитории и инициируют требование на слияние. Автоматическая механизм формирует продукт и располагает измененную редакцию в испытательном пространстве.
Координация между сотрудниками осуществляется через систему мониторинга задач. Специалисты фиксируют выявленные ошибки, определяют ответственных и мониторят статус задач. Ясность операций позволяет рационально выделять казино ресурсы и проверять временные рамки.
Периодические сессии команды разбирают данные проверки и планируют последующие действия. Специалисты передают сведениями о неполадках и вносят методы. Командная активность повышает скорость исправление неполадок.
Документация методов содействует новым работникам моментально освоить работу с испытательными средами.
Роль проверочных окружений в надежности системы
Тестовые платформы формируют базис для достижения устойчивости программного системы. Последовательная испытание модификаций в обособленном окружении снижает число дефектов в рабочей среде. Команды определяют критические ошибки до релиза и предотвращают вредное действие на клиентов.
Систематическое проверка гарантирует превосходное состояние кодовой платформы. Автоматизированные испытания инициируются по завершении каждого изменения и уведомляют о дефектах совместимости. Программисты имеют ответную данные о действии обновлений на эксплуатацию казино онлайн среды.
Прогнозируемость реакции продукта достигается через поэтапное испытание. Каждая возможность получает тестирование на различных фазах в выделенных средах. Целостный метод подтверждает согласованность системы стандартам уровня.
Минимизация опасностей при релизе изменений казино без депозита связана от надежности тестирования. Группы задействуют предпродакшн систему для итоговой подтверждения перед размещением. Подобная подход предохраняет организацию от финансовых издержек.
Устойчивая устойчивость решения запрашивает регулярного развития практик валидации и роста системы.

